What were some characteristics of the age of reason or enlightenment

Major themes of the enlightenment were reason, individualism, and skepticism. Enlightenment philosophes were challenging traditional religious views with their ideas, and they were typically humanists. Philosophes were skeptical of many things, such as religious dogma and even of the nature of what is real and what isn’t.
